Redis是一个高性能的开源内存数据库,常用于缓存系统、消息队列、和发布/订阅系统。安装Redis可以让你更好地利用其强大的功能和性能优势。
在Linux系统上安装Redis非常简单,本文将介绍如何在Ubuntu系统上安装和配置Redis。
*步是更新系统软件包列表,可以通过以下命令来更新:
```bash
sudo apt update
```
接着安装Redis的依赖库,可以通过以下命令来安装:
```bash
sudo apt install build-essential
```
安装完成后,我们可以开始下载和编译Redis源代码。可以在Redis的官方网站上下载*的Redis源代码压缩包,然后解压缩:
```bash
wget http://download.redis.io/releases/redis-x.x.x.tar.gz
tar xzf redis-x.x.x.tar.gz
cd redis-x.x.x
```
在进入解压后的Redis目录后,使用make命令来编译Redis:
```bash
make
```
编译完成后,可以使用make install命令来安装Redis:
```bash
sudo make install
```
安装完成后,可以使用以下命令来启动Redis服务器:
```bash
redis-server
```
如果想要让Redis在后台运行,可以使用以下命令:
```bash
redis-server --daemonize yes
```
此时,Redis已经成功安装并运行在你的系统上了。你可以使用redis-cli命令来连接Redis服务器并与之交互。例如:
```bash
redis-cli
```
在redis-cli中,你可以使用各种Redis命令来管理和操作Redis数据库,比如SET、GET、DEL等。
除了使用源码编译安装外,你还可以使用apt包管理器来安装Redis。可以使用以下命令来安装Redis:
```bash
sudo apt install redis-server
```
安装完成后,Redis会自动启动,并且会自动运行在后台。
在安装完成后,你可以通过以下命令来检查Redis的运行状态:
```bash
sudo systemctl status redis
```
如果Redis正在运行,你会看到类似以下输出:
```
● redis.service - Advanced key-value store
Loaded: loaded (/lib/systemd/system/redis.service; enabled; vendor preset: enabled)
Active: active (running) since Wed 2022-07-20 15:56:36 EDT; 53min ago
Docs: http://redis.io/documentation
man:redis-server(1)
Process: 67389 ExecStart=/usr/bin/redis-server /etc/redis/redis.conf (code=exited
status=0/SUCCESS)
Main PID: 67410 (redis-server)
Tasks: 4
CGroup: /system.slice/redis.service
└─67410 /usr/bin/redis-server 127.0.0.1:6379
```
以上是在Ubuntu系统上安装和配置Redis的步骤。通过以上步骤,你可以在Linux系统上轻松安装Redis,并且开始使用其功能来提升系统性能和效率。Redis是一个非常强大和灵活的工具,希望你能充分利用它的优势。